Happy Easter, Biscuit!: A Lift-the-Flap Book
By Alyssa Satin Capucilli
HarperFestival, $6.99, 20 pages, Trade Paperback

The lovable puppy gets to go on his first Easter egg hunt in Happy Easter, Biscuit! Full of colorful illustrations, kids will love this adorable book. Toddlers will enjoy lifting the flaps to help Biscuit find all the eggs, and older kids can practice counting skills.

The Welcome Wagon (A Cubby Hill Tale)
By Cori Doerrfeld
Abrams Books for Young Readers, $17.99, 40 pages, Hard

In Cori Doerrfeld’s The Welcome Wagon, Cooper Cub meets a new family coming to Cubby Hill and immediately gathers his friends to welcome the new arrivals. The book discusses both how intimidating new people can be but also how a community can come together to be welcoming and kind. Full of adorable animals and winsome illustrations, this book is excellent for any child, whether someone new is in their neighborhood yet or not.

The Good Egg Presents: The Great Eggscape!
By Jory John
HarperCollins, $10.99, 32 pages, Hard

Eggs on the loose! In The Great Eggscape, the Good Egg and his friends hop out of their carton for a fun game of hide-and-seek. At the end of the morning, though, one egg is still missing. The rest will have to pull together to become a full dozen again. This is a perfect book to sit down with either before or after a family egg hunt.

Hide-and-Seek Ladybugs
By Paul Bright
Tiger Tales, $17.99, 32 pages, Hard

Hide-and-Seek Ladybugs is a fun game between Spots and his ladybug friends and Beepo, a lightning bug who is sure he will be able to find the ladybugs easily because of their bright colors. With sturdy cardboard pages and lots of other bugs to find, this is a great book to get toddlers engaged in pre-reading.

Disney Junior Fancy Nancy: Easter Bonnet Bug-A-Boo: A Scratch & Sniff Story
By Krista Tucker
HarperFestival, $10.99, 24 pages, Hard

Fancy Nancy is back! In Easter Bonnet Bug-a-Boo, Nancy and Bree are making hats for the Easter parade, but trouble strikes when the hats attract bugs from all around the neighborhood. This book is filled not only with the colors but also the scents of spring, making for a truly engaging read and a fun story for all kids.

My Love is All Around
By Danielle McLean
Tiger Tales, $17.99, 32 pages, Hard

My Love is All Around is a tender book just right for the softer days of spring. Mama Bear takes Baby Bear all around the forest, showing him that the world they live in is full of love. From playful streams to bird-filled meadows, there will always be reminders of a mother’s love for those who know how to look for it.
